JOB SUMMARY

Reviews medical records after discharge for completeness in compliance with the hospitals bylaws, federal and state requirements. Assures that patient’s abstracts are correctly entered into the chart deficiency system. Monitors accounts being admitted daily for duplication of medical records numbers, along with checking patients discharge status when assembling the chart. Communicates with physicians about delinquent reports. Assures the completion of incomplete medical records within the time frame as specified by the medical staff rules and regulations. Is familiar with requirements of the state guidelines of timeframes for processing of the charts such as the History and Physical and Operatives report timeframes allowed. Also knows Medical Record content, maintenance and retention of records.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Collects all discharged patient charts from the patient care units on a daily basis.
  • Collects loose filling for those discharged charts and inserts such filing in proper charts.
  • Assembles discharged patient charts according to assembly list.
  • Places assembled chart in proper folder according to medical record number.
  • Analyzes medical records of discharged patients for completeness and accuracy according to department and hospital policies and procedures.
  • Assists in retrieving charts for physician completion.
  • Answers incoming calls to the department in a professional, timely manner.
  • Forwards all analyzed charts to the coder.
  • Pulls delinquency charts according to deficiency list.
  • Files or scans all charts back to main file.
  • Makes and attaches medical record numbers for new charts.
